Overview of Inspiron Models

The Dell Inspiron series encompasses a variety of models, each with its unique set of features and specifications. The lineup includes:

  • Inspiron 3000 Series: Designed for everyday use, these laptops are perfect for tasks like browsing, emailing, and basic office work.
  • Inspiron 5000 Series: Offers a step up in terms of performance and features, making them suitable for more demanding tasks and multitasking.
  • Inspiron 7000 Series: Represents the high-end segment of the Inspiron lineup, featuring advanced processors, dedicated graphics, and premium displays, ideal for gaming, content creation, and heavy users.
  • Inspiron 2-in-1 Laptops: For those who want the flexibility of both a laptop and a tablet, Dell offers several 2-in-1 models that can convert into different modes to suit different needs.

Evaluating Performance and Features

When evaluating the performance and features of Inspiron laptops, several key aspects come into play. Processor performance, memory and storage, display quality, and battery life are among the top considerations. For users who require high performance, such as gamers and content creators, looking for laptops with Intel Core i5 or i7 processors, at least 8GB of RAM, and dedicated NVIDIA or AMD graphics is advisable. Additionally, the type of storage—HDD, SSD, or a combination of both—can significantly impact performance, with SSDs offering faster loading times and overall system responsiveness.

What is the difference between Dell Inspiron and XPS laptops?

Dell Inspiron and XPS laptops are two distinct lines of laptops offered by Dell, each with its own unique features and benefits. The main difference between the two is the level of performance and features. Dell XPS laptops are generally more powerful and feature-rich, with higher-end processors, more memory, and larger storage capacities. They are designed for users who need a high-performance laptop for demanding tasks such as gaming, video editing, and software development. In contrast, Dell Inspiron laptops are more budget-friendly and are designed for everyday use, such as browsing the internet, checking email, and word processing.

Dell XPS laptops also tend to have more premium features, such as thinner and lighter designs, higher-resolution displays, and advanced security features. They are also often more expensive than Dell Inspiron laptops, with prices ranging from around $1,000 to over $2,000. In contrast, Dell Inspiron laptops are generally more affordable, with prices starting at around $300. Ultimately, the choice between a Dell Inspiron and XPS laptop will depend on your specific needs and budget. If you need a high-performance laptop for demanding tasks, a Dell XPS laptop may be the better choice. However, if you’re looking for a budget-friendly laptop for everyday use, a Dell Inspiron laptop may be the way to go.

How do I determine the right amount of storage for my Dell Inspiron laptop?

Determining the right amount of storage for your Dell Inspiron laptop depends on your specific needs and usage. If you plan to use your laptop for basic tasks such as browsing the internet, checking email, and word processing, a smaller storage capacity such as 256GB or 512GB may be sufficient. However, if you plan to use your laptop for more demanding tasks such as gaming, video editing, or storing large files, you will need a larger storage capacity such as 1TB or 2TB. You should also consider the type of storage, such as a hard disk drive (HDD) or solid-state drive (SSD), as SSDs are generally faster and more reliable.

When selecting a storage capacity, it’s also essential to consider your future needs and the type of files you will be storing. For example, if you plan to store a large collection of photos, videos, or music files, you will need a larger storage capacity. What kind of warranty and support does Dell offer for its Inspiron laptops?

Dell offers a range of warranty and support options for its Inspiron laptops, including a standard one-year limited warranty and optional extended warranties. The standard warranty covers repairs and replacements for defective parts and labor, while the extended warranties provide additional protection and support for a longer period. Dell also offers a range of support services, including online support, phone support, and on-site support, to help you troubleshoot and resolve any issues with your laptop. Additionally, Dell provides a range of resources and tools, such as user manuals, FAQs, and driver downloads, to help you get the most out of your laptop.

Dell’s warranty and support options can vary depending on the model and configuration of your Inspiron laptop, as well as the region and country where you purchased it.
